Charlie Currier

Charles Lester "Muggsy" Currier (April 6, 1928 – November 29, 1982) was an American college football coach.

He was the head football coach for Plymouth State College from 1976 to 1977.

[1][2][3] He also was a long-time assistant for Plymouth State, dating back to the team's inception in 1970.

[4] Plymouth State's football field is named in his honor following his death in 1982.
